일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- 하이퍼파라미터튜닝
- 활성화함수
- intent
- 2차 실전프로젝트
- 안드로이드
- 백엔드
- 내일배움카드
- gitclone
- 국비지원
- JSP/Servlet
- 선형모델 분류
- 크롤링
- 취업연계
- 프로젝트
- 취업성공패키지
- 2차프로젝트
- springSTS
- KNN모델
- semantic_segmentation
- 1차프로젝트
- MSE
- 손실함수
- 비스포크시네마
- MVCmodel
- ERD
- 머신러닝
- 오픈소스깃허브사용
- 교차검증
- randomForest
- 스마트인재개발원
- Today
- Total
목록전체 글 (79)
또자의 코딩교실

안녕하세요... 프로젝트 개발에 찌들어있다가 이제 천천히 블로그를 다시 돌려보려고 합니다. 이번 포스팅 내용에는 구글 코랩을 활용한 오픈소스 카툰갠 사용 튜토리얼 및 저희의 프로젝트 GAN모델에 대해서 적어보려해요. >>Google Colab을 활용도구로 사용하신 이유가 무엇입니까? 먼저 git에서 가지고 온 코드가 리눅스 기반의 작업환경이었기 때문이고, 훨씬 더 빠른 gpu를 활용해 작업능률을 올리기 위해서였습니다. >>왜 카툰갠을 사용했습니까? StyleGAN2, AnimeGAN, CartoonGAN 등 기존에 존재하던 모델들을 적용해 사용해본 결과, 원하는 이미지와 가장 가까운 결과물을 만들수있는모델이 CartoonGAN이라고 판단 후 개선을 하기로 결정하였습니다. >>PyMySQL과 코드를 병합시..

✅ Source of data collection Stanford Dog set - 'http://vision.stanford.edu/aditya86/ImageNetDogs/' DogFaceNet - 'https://github.com/GuillaumeMougeot/DogFaceNet' Web Crwaling - Various dogs of emoji Animation - Howl's Moving Castle(2004), Spirited Away(2001), My Neighbor Totoro(1988) ✅ 기존 데이터 수집 단계 [현재 확정된 할일] ~ 21/12/21 강아지 데이터 수집(웹 크롤링) 및 데이터 전처리(확실히 전처리) : 실사와 그림데이터 수집. 추후 자세한 사항 안내 예정. ~ 21/1..

결국 개발하는것도 교육받는것도 어찌보면 다 먹고 살자고 밥 벌어먹기 위해 하는 것입니다. 그런의미에서 제일 중요한 주변 밥집 소개. 바뀐 코로나 정책으로 인해서 기존에는 배달이 주가 되는 식사생활이었습니다. (배달이야 금호동, 풍암동, 진월동, 광주대학교 주변 쯤에서 배달비가 좀 붙긴하지만 보통 반마다 밥 총괄을 정하셔서 쓰시면 해결됩니다.) 이후 코로나로 인해 학원 내 식사가 금지되며 강제적인 식사는 모두 밖에서 하게 되었습니다. (2022.01.10 기준 코로나 방침에 의거하여 작성되었습니다.) 1. 편의점 (세븐일레븐 송하점) 2. 송원대 분식집 행복타임 3. 송암차이나 4. 행복한 밥상 5. 공단 회관 6. 정림이네 국밥 7. 해성식당 8. 돌매순두부 ✅ 세븐일레븐 송하점 개발원에서 걸어서 3분 ..

이번엔 정신나간 강아지가 귀여운 이미지 슬라이드 앱을 만들어보자. 안드로이드 이벤트를 실습해볼 수 있는 아주 좋은 예제다. ✅ 안드로이드 Event란? - 사용자가 핸드폰을 해서 하는 행위 뿐만 아니라 안드로이드 내의 상태를 감지하는 것 ex: 클릭, 화면터치, 더블클릭, ,app시작, 종료, 시스템 상태변화(배터리 부족, 메시지 등), 앱 활성화 안드로이드 이벤트 진행방식 폴링방식 터치하면 바로 처리함 터치하지 않는다면 내부적으로 터치하기까지를 계속 기다린다. (무한으로 반복 >> CPU 프로세스를 많이 잡아먹음) 이벤트 구동방식(Event Driven방식) 다른 작업을 하고있을테니, 터치하면 알려주세요. 들어왔을떼, 그때만 처리하는 방식 안드로이드 이벤트 적용방법 Xml에서 Onclick속성에 메소드..

문제정의 : 버튼 클릭시, 주사위가 바뀌면서 점수를 올리는 App구현 기능) 1. 버튼을 클라하면 주사위 이미지를 랜덤으로 변경한다. 2. 주사위 눈을 비교하여 점수를 올린다. 단, 동일한 눈일 경우 점수를 올리지 않는다. 주사위를 던져 주사위 눈 수가 더 많은 쪽이 이기는 게임이다. 이벤트 처리 방식 3가지를 활용해 해보는 방법이다. 1. xml의 OnClick속성에 메소드 연결 -> 거의 사용하지 않는다. 2. interface를 class에 구현 - 같은 기능의 버튼이 여러 개 정의되어있는 경우 사용함. (상속만 하면 되니까) 3. interface를 익명 class로 정의하는 방법. - 독립적으로 버튼의 기능을 구현해야 할 때 사용함. 앱 Layout 구성은 이렇게 했다. public class ..

Chain은 ConstraintLayout에서 사용할 수 있는 기능으로 양방향의 위치를 제한하여 서로 연결된 View Group을 만들 수 있다. Chain 내 view는 가로(Horizonal) 혹은 세로(Vertical)로 분산될 수 있다. Chain linear group은 Spread, Spread inside, packed 세가지 속성으로 제어할 수 있다. Spread 각각의 View를 균등하게 분산시킨다. Spread inside 첫번째와 마지막번째 View를 양쪽 끝 구속 조건에 붙여주고 나머지는 균등하게 분산시킨다. Packed 모든 View가 서로 거리를 두지않은채 꽉 달라붙어버린다. 하지만 주의할 점이 있다. 언뜻같아보이면 한개의 Vertical 세로 체인과 가로로 2개의 체인이 생성되..

(제가 만든 기획 발표 ppt의 저작권은 블로그 주인인 저에게 있습니다.) 이번 스마트 인재개발원에서 진행하는 2차 프로젝트가 본격적으로 시작되었습니다. 2차 프로젝트는 수료를 얼마 남지 않은 시점에서 진행하는 만큼, 모두가 열심히 참여하고 퀄리티또한 좋은 모두 심혈을 기울이는 프로젝트라 할 수 있습니다. 1차 프로젝트와 다른 점은, 2차 프로젝트는 공모전이나 협약 기업의 멘토링을 받으면서 진행할 수 있단 점입니다. 일정은 이렇게 진행되었습니다. 블로그 글 작성이 뜸했던 이유또한 이렇습니다. (ㅠㅠ) 팀원들과의 공유문서를 통한 협업으로 진행되었습니다. 다음은 저희 팀의 기획서를 열람하실 수 있는 공유문서 링크입니다. 반려 동물 시장규모는 급격하게 증가하고 있으며, 관련 산업 분야또한 급격하게 활성화 되고..

✅ Intent란? Intent는 안드로이드 내에서 다른 액티비티를 실행하거나 데이터를 전달할 때 사용되는 시스템이다. 하나의 액티비티가 다른 액티비티를 실행 시킬 수 있는 메세지 시스템으로 액티비티끼리 액션과 데이터를 주면 결과를 주는 관계이다. ✅ 묵시적 Intent 와 명시적 Intent의 비교 인텐트는 묵시적 인텐트 방식/ 명시적 인텐트 방식으로 나뉘게 된다. 묵시적 Intent When: 인텐트의 액션과 데이터를 지정하긴 했지만, 호출할 대상이 달라질 수 있는 경우 Process : 안드로이드 시스템이 인텐트를 이용해 요청한 정보를 처리할 수 있는 적절한 프로그램를 찾아본 다음 사용자에게 그 대상과 처리 결과를 보여줌 Action 기능을 가짐 안드로이드 시스템에 설치된 기본앱을 바로 실행시킬 수..